宽表(WideColumn)模型是类Bigtable/HBase模型,可应用于元数据、大数据等多种场景,支持数据版本、生命周期、主键列自增、条件更新、过滤器等功能。宽表模型在车联网场景中主要用于车辆元数据的存储与分析。 说明 关于宽表模型的更多信息,请参见宽表模型。
宽表模型(WideColumn)是类Bigtable/HBase模型,可应用于元数据、大数据等多种场景。宽表模型通过数据表存储数据,单表支持PB级数据存储和千万QPS。数据表具有Schema-Free、宽行、多版本数据以及生命周期管理特点,支持主键列自增、局部事务、原子计数器、过滤器、条件更新
1)一层大宽表替换维度模型,通过极少的冗余,做到了表更少,口径更清晰,同时业务使用上更方便,沟通更流畅,效率更高在同一主题内,建设宽表时将维度表join到事实表中后,事实表列变多,原以为会增加一些存储,结果经过列式存储中按列的高效压缩和编码技术,降低了存储空间,在生产实践场景中,发现存储增加极少。替换后在数仓...
Azure Cosmos DB AWS DynamoDB DynamoDB Keys - Everything You Need To Know 二、GetSingleRow,获取单行数据 TableStore 支持 1-4 个 Key 组成 PK;但下面为了演示的方便,我们只使用 2 个 Key。 Row row = client.getSingleRow("BookStore", new PrimaryKey("Shanghai", "Pudong")); 根据上面的介绍,我...
宽表更注重数据的扁平化和查询的简便性,而星型模型和雪花模型则更强调数据的结构化和层次性。在某些情况下,宽表可以看作是星型模型或雪花模型的一种简化形式。例如,当星型模型或雪花模型中的维度表被合并到事实表中时,就形成了一种类似宽表的结构。宽表通常用于快速查询和分析场景,而星型模型和雪花模型则更适用于...
宽表模型是(Wide column) Tablestore 采用的几个模型之一。宽表模型是 Schema-free 的,创建一张宽表仅需要定义 1-4个主键 结构,无需定义属性列结构,在插入数据时添加任意多个属性列即可。主键列表中第一个主键将作为分区键,按照分区键值的范围将数据负载均衡到多个分区 (Partition) 中。 以订单场景为例,一张订单数...
数据分析 大宽表 星型模型 对比 宽表定义 数据仓库应用中,宽表模型以结构简单,模型容易理解,数据访问效率等优势,被业界广泛采用。所谓宽表就是,基于某个实体分析对象而建立的一个逻辑数据体系,由实体的维度、描述信息、以及基于这个实体一系列度量组成。它是一个逻辑的概念,在物理实现中不可能就针对一个实体对象建立...
Tablestore的宽表模型中,分区键的范围由预分区配置中的起始键(INCLUSIVE)和结束键(EXCLUSIVE)决定。即每个分区的范围是左闭右开的。 例如,假设有一个表,预分区配置将表分为3个分区,其分区键的起始键和结束键配置如下: 1.分区1:[A, B) 2.分区2:[B, C) 3.分区3:[C,∞) 这样,分区1包含所有分区键取值范...
数据分析 大宽表 星型模型 数据分析中的大宽表和星型模型是现代数据仓库设计的重要主题。大宽表(Wide Table)以其包含大量列的特性,常常用于高效处理复杂的查询,而星型模型则提供了直观的数据组织方式,有助于加快数据分析速度。本文将详细探讨在数据分析背景下如何制定合理的备份策略、恢复流程、应对灾难场景、进行工具...
1、专题背景基于现有的位置宽表,通过评估用户再次到达某一场景的可能性,也即其偏好呈现。实现用户偏好评分,建立RFM偏好模型来划分用户标签。(统计数据来源为2017年11月至2018年2月位置宽表数据,共计4个月数据)…